John de Soyres is a human[1]. He was born on April 26, 1847[2]. He died on February 3, 1905[3]. He worked as a barrister[4]. He ranks in the top 0.73% of human entities by monthly Wikipedia readership (2 views/month, #7,300 of 1,000,298).[5]
